Book of Galatians - Chapter 6 - Verse 10

6:10
As we have therefore opportunity, let us do good unto all men, especially unto them who are of the household of faith.

Meaning

This verse encourages believers to take advantage of every opportunity to do good to all people. It emphasizes the importance of showing kindness and compassion to others, especially to fellow believers. By doing good to others, we are fulfilling the commandment to love our neighbors as ourselves. The verse reminds us that as members of the household of faith, we have a special responsibility to care for and support one another. This includes offering assistance, encouragement, and support to our brothers and sisters in Christ. By following this instruction, we not only demonstrate our love for others but also reflect the love and goodness of God to the world around us.

Theological Overview

When analyzing the verse 'As we have therefore opportunity, let us do good unto all men, especially unto them who are of the household of faith,', theologians often focus on the concept of Christian charity and social responsibility. The term 'do good' is rooted in the Greek word 'agathoergeo', which signifies engaging in acts of kindness and benevolence. This verse emphasizes the importance of seizing every chance to exhibit kindness and compassion towards others, regardless of their beliefs or backgrounds. The phrase 'especially unto them who are of the household of faith' highlights the importance of caring for fellow believers within the Christian community. By demonstrating love and generosity towards all individuals, believers can embody the teachings of Christ and foster unity among believers. This verse serves as a reminder to prioritize acts of goodness and kindness, particularly towards those who share the same faith, in order to strengthen bonds within the Christian community and spread God's love to all.
